Essential oil extraction machinery refers to specialized equipment designed to extract essential oils from plant materials. This machinery employs various extraction methods, including steam distillation, cold pressing, and solvent extraction. The goal is to obtain high-quality essential oils that retain the aromatic and therapeutic properties of the source plants. By utilizing these machines, businesses can efficiently process large quantities of botanical materials, ensuring maximum yield and purity of the essential oils.
The primary uses of essential oil extraction machinery span multiple industries, including food and beverage, cosmetics, pharmaceuticals, and aromatherapy. Businesses leverage this machinery to produce essential oils for flavoring, fragrance, and therapeutic applications. As the demand for natural and organic products continues to rise, the relevance of essential oil extraction machinery has become increasingly pronounced in the market. Companies are investing in advanced technologies to enhance productivity and meet consumer expectations for quality and sustainability.

Essential oil extraction machinery serves various industries, each with specific applications that benefit from essential oils.
1. Food and Beverage Industry: Essential oils are used for flavoring and preserving food products. For example, citrus oils are common in beverages, while herbs and spices are utilized in sauces and dressings.
2. Cosmetics Industry: Essential oils are popular in skincare and beauty products due to their natural fragrances and therapeutic properties. Lavender and tea tree oils are often incorporated into creams, lotions, and perfumes.
3. Pharmaceuticals Industry: Essential oils have medicinal properties and are used in various formulations, including ointments and capsules. Eucalyptus and peppermint oils are known for their therapeutic benefits.
4. Aromatherapy Sector: Essential oils are central to aromatherapy products, which are used for relaxation and wellness. Diffusers and massage oils often contain a blend of essential oils for holistic health.
5. Household Products: Essential oils are increasingly being used in cleaning products and air fresheners. Their natural antibacterial properties and pleasant scents make them ideal for eco-friendly cleaning solutions.
6. Textile Industry: Essential oils are used to impart fragrances to fabrics and textiles. They can also have antimicrobial properties, enhancing the longevity of textile products.
7. Spa and Wellness Centers: Essential oils are integral to spa treatments and wellness therapies. They contribute to a soothing environment and are often used in massages and skin treatments.

Essential oil extraction machinery encompasses a range of variants designed to cater to diverse extraction needs.
Steam Distillation Units: These units are widely used for extracting oils from plant materials. They utilize steam to vaporize the essential oils, which are then condensed and collected. This method is efficient and suitable for a variety of botanicals.
Cold Pressing Machines: These machines are specifically designed for extracting citrus oils. They operate without heat, preserving the oil's natural properties. Cold pressing is particularly popular for producing high-quality lemon and orange oils.
Solvent Extraction Systems: For delicate flowers and plant materials, solvent extraction is often employed. This method uses solvents to dissolve the essential oils, which are then separated from the solvent. It is ideal for extracting oils from fragile materials.
Batch Processing Equipment: This type of machinery is designed for smaller production runs. It allows for greater flexibility in processing different botanicals in smaller quantities, making it suitable for niche markets.
Continuous Extraction Systems: These systems are designed for large-scale production and continuous operation. They enable efficient extraction of essential oils from bulk materials, making them ideal for high-demand industries.
